## Tuning

The receipt mailer (Almsgate) batches donation receipts and sends through the Thornquay relay. On-call: if the queue backs up, resist the urge to crank batch size — the relay rate-limits per connection, and bigger batches just mean bigger retries. Scale worker count first, then shorten the flush interval. Dedupe window must stay longer than the retry horizon or donors get duplicate receipts, which generates tickets. All knobs live in one place and are read at worker start. Current production values follow.

tuning table, kajop-yafof:
QUOTAS = {
    "wenath": 10,
    "ulaael": 5,
}

## Account Recovery — Widespan Diff Viewer

Widespan handles diffs for files over two gigabytes, so its service account holds elevated storage rights. If that account is locked after failed token refreshes, do not create a replacement; recover the original through the identity console on the maintenance host. Confirm the lockout reason in the audit log first. At the console prompt, enter the recovery passphrase printed just below.

strongbox words: rusael-wenmir-quenir-ralvan-novix-holath-belax

### Runbook: InkMill Markdown Pipeline — Renderer Stall

If rendered previews stop updating, first check the InkMill worker queue depth; a stall above five minutes means the sanitizer stage is wedged. Drain the queue with `inkmill drain --safe`, then restart workers one at a time to preserve cache warmth. Record the restart in the incident log, and include the build token printed below.

trace token, bawig-yageg: htk6_3563df

Runbook: Pennywhistle notification fan-out backpressure. When the fan-out workers fall behind, the outbox table balloons and delivery latency spikes — you'll see it first in the Dovetail queue-depth graph. Don't just scale workers; check whether a single noisy tenant is flooding the topic, and throttle them via the tenant config first. If you do scale, bump FANOUT_WORKERS in the deploy env, redeploy, and watch for drain within ten minutes. The workers authenticate to the broker with a credential set on the next line of the env file.

env line for tagaf-yahif: LEDGER_TOKEN29=a7e22fd0ee7d43436e62c1c3439fb